Why Player Matchups Matter

Player matchups can significantly influence their performance. Factors such as defensive strength, injury status, and game location can all impact how well a player performs. By studying these matchups, you can identify which players are poised for a big week and which ones might underperform.

Key Factors to Consider

  • Defense Rankings: Look at the opposing team’s defensive stats, especially against the position of the player you are considering.
  • Injury Reports: An opponent missing key defenders can create opportunities for your players.
  • Game Location: Players tend to perform better at home due to familiar conditions and crowd support.
  • Weather Conditions: Bad weather can limit passing or scoring opportunities, affecting player output.
  • Recent Performance: Consider how the player has been performing in recent games against similar defenses.

Strategies for Leveraging Matchups

To maximize your fantasy scores, incorporate matchup analysis into your weekly lineup decisions. Here are some strategies:

  • Start hot players: Players facing weak defenses or missing key defenders are prime candidates for a big game.
  • Bench struggling matchups: If a player is up against a top-ranked defense, consider benching them for a more favorable matchup.
  • Use streaming tactics: Rotate players based on weekly matchups, especially at the flex position.
  • Stay updated: Follow injury reports and defensive rankings throughout the week to make informed decisions.

Tools and Resources

Several tools can aid you in analyzing matchups:

  • Fantasy Football Websites: Sites like ESPN, Yahoo, and CBS Sports provide matchup analysis and projections.
  • Defense Stats: Use advanced stats from Pro Football Focus or Football Outsiders.
  • Injury Reports: Follow official team updates and injury trackers.
  • Expert Podcasts and Articles: Gain insights from fantasy experts who analyze weekly matchups.
